As shown in fig. 1 to 4, the present disclosure provides a handheld oil cleaning device, which includes a handheld oil cleaning machine 50 and a charging stand 10 for the handheld oil cleaning device. The charging stand 10 for the hand-held oil contamination cleaning device is electrically connected to the hand-held oil contamination cleaning machine 50 to supply power to the hand-held oil contamination cleaning machine 50.
As shown in fig. 1 and 2, a charging stand 10 for a handheld oil stain cleaning device provided by the embodiment of the present disclosure includes a charging stand body 110, a plurality of winding posts 20, and a power cord 30.
The charging base body 110 forms an accommodating cavity 101 with an opening, the charging base body 110 includes an electric plug 120, and the electric plug 120 is suitable for being electrically connected with the handheld oil stain cleaning machine 50. The plurality of winding posts 20 are arranged in the accommodating cavity 101, one end of each winding post 20 is abutted against a first side wall of the accommodating cavity 101, and a gap 201 is formed between the other end of each winding post 20 and a second side wall of the accommodating cavity 101. Wherein, the first side wall and the second side wall are arranged oppositely.
The power cord 30 includes a cord body 310 and a plug 320, one end of the cord body 310 is connected to the charging stand body 110, and the other end of the cord body 310 is connected to the plug 320. The wire 310 can be wound around the post 20 through the gap 201, so that the plug 320 and the wire 310 are accommodated in the accommodation chamber 101.
With this alternative embodiment, the charging socket body 110 includes the power plug 120, and the power plug 120 is electrically connected to the handheld oil contamination cleaning machine 50. The charging stand body 110 can charge the hand-held oil contamination cleaning machine 50 through the power connection plug 120, so that sufficient electric power is maintained for the operation of the hand-held oil contamination cleaning machine 50.
The charging socket body 110 forms a receiving cavity 101 with an opening, and a plurality of winding posts 20 are disposed in the receiving cavity 101, so that the wire body 310 can be received in the receiving cavity 101 through the opening, and the wire body 310 is wound around the plurality of winding posts 20 in the receiving cavity 101. The wire body 310 is wound on the winding column, and the plug 320 is accommodated in the accommodating cavity 101, so as to accommodate the power line 30. Thereby make the charging seat 10 that is used for handheld greasy dirt belt cleaning device have power cord 30 and accomodate the function, the charging seat 10 of being convenient for carry with accomodate, improved charging seat 10's convenience of use.
The plug 320 is generally used for electrically connecting with a household socket, the required power is 220v of alternating current, which requires a high requirement for the wire 310, and compared with the wire connected with the USB plug 320, the wire 310 is relatively thick and difficult to store and is easy to deform after storage.
One end of the winding post 20 abuts against the first side wall, and a gap 201 is provided between the other end of the winding post 20 and the second side wall, so that the wire body 310 can be wound around the winding post 20 through the gap 201. And the first side wall is disposed opposite to the second side wall, one end of the receiving cavity 101 is open, that is, the disposing direction of the winding post 20 intersects with the opening direction of the receiving cavity 101. With this alternative embodiment, a better restraining action can be performed on the wire body 310, preventing the wire body 310 from coming off the winding post 20 after storage.
As shown in fig. 1, in some alternative embodiments, the winding post 20 is provided with a plurality of wire slots 210, the plurality of wire slots 210 are arranged at intervals along the length direction of the winding post 20, and the wire slots 210 are used for fixing the wire body 310.
Adopt this optional embodiment, a plurality of wire casing 210 set up along the length direction interval of wrapping post 20, and wire casing 210 can prevent that line body 310 from breaking away from wrapping post 20, plays the fixed action to line body 310 to the reliability that charging seat 10 that has increased and is used for handheld greasy dirt belt cleaning device accomodates line body 310.
In some alternative embodiments, the charging dock 10 for a handheld greasy dirt cleaning device further comprises a waterproof plug-in sleeve. The waterproof plug bush is adapted to the power connection plug 120, and the waterproof plug bush can be sleeved on the power connection plug 120.
With this alternative embodiment, the waterproof plug wrap is adapted to the power plug 120, and the waterproof plug wrap can be fitted over the power plug 120. The waterproof plug wrap protects the docking plug 120 when the charging dock 10 for a handheld greasy dirt cleaning device is not in use.
Optionally, the charging seat 10 for the handheld oil contamination cleaning device is further provided with a placing groove, and the placing groove is matched with the waterproof plug socket.
Adopt this optional embodiment, when connecing electric plug 120 and handheld greasy dirt cleaning machine 50 electricity to be connected, waterproof plug socket is located the standing groove, can accomodate the standing groove, reduces the probability that waterproof plug socket loses.
In some alternative embodiments, the charging dock 10 for a handheld oil cleaning device further comprises a cover plate 40. The cover plate 40 is connected to the charging dock body 110, the cover plate 40 is located at the opening of the storage cavity 101, and the cover plate 40 is used to close or open the storage cavity 101.
With this alternative embodiment, one end of the receiving chamber 101 is open, the cover plate 40 is disposed at the opening of the receiving chamber 101, and the cover plate 40 can open or close the receiving chamber 101. After the power line 30 is received in the receiving cavity 101, the cover plate 40 closes the receiving cavity 101 to prevent external dust from entering the receiving cavity 101, so as to keep the cleanness and tidiness of the power line 30 and keep the aesthetic property of the charging seat 10 for holding the oil stain cleaning device. When the power cord 30 is connected to the household outlet, the cover 40 closes the storage cavity 101, and the appearance of the charging stand 10 for the handheld oil stain cleaning device is maintained.
Optionally, when the cover 40 closes the receiving cavity 101, the outer surface of the cover 40 and the outer surface of the charging stand body 110 are located in the same plane. Therefore, the outer surface of the charging base body 110 can be kept flat, and the charging base 10 for holding the oil stain cleaning device can be placed conveniently.
As shown in fig. 1 and 2, in some alternative embodiments, the sidewall of the receiving chamber 101 is provided with a communication hole 102, and the communication hole 102 communicates the receiving chamber 101 with the outside.
With this alternative embodiment, the communication hole 102 communicates the housing chamber 101 with the outside, and when the power cord 30 is connected to the household outlet, the cord body 310 is positioned in the communication hole 102 to pass through the housing chamber 101. The wire body 310 is prevented from bypassing the charging base body 110 from the opening of the storage cavity 101, so that the smoothness of the charging base 10 can be maintained, and the attractiveness of the charging base 10 is improved.
Alternatively, one end of the wire body 310 passes through the sidewall of the communication hole 102 to be connected to the charging stand body 110.
With this alternative embodiment, one end of the wire 310 penetrates through the sidewall of the communication hole 102 to connect with the charging seat body 110, and the wire 310 can be bent towards the storage cavity 101 or the outside in the communication hole 102, so as to satisfy different positions of the wire 310.
In some alternative embodiments, the charging stand 10 for a handheld greasy dirt cleaning device further comprises a battery. The storage battery is arranged in the charging seat body 110, the storage battery is electrically connected with the power connection plug 120, and the storage battery is suitable for supplying power to the oil stain cleaning machine.
Adopt this optional embodiment, be equipped with the battery in the charging seat body 110, the battery has the electric quantity in storing, makes the charging seat 10 who is used for handheld greasy dirt belt cleaning device have two kinds of modes that charge for handheld greasy dirt cleaning machine 50 like this, one kind for charge to handheld greasy dirt cleaning machine 50 by domestic socket, another kind is as stand-by power supply for charging seat 10 who is used for handheld greasy dirt belt cleaning device, charges to handheld greasy dirt cleaning machine 50.
Optionally, the battery may directly supply power to the work operation device of the handheld oil contamination cleaning machine 50, so that the handheld oil contamination cleaning machine 50 works while charging.
Like this, can be when needs use handheld greasy dirt cleaning machine 50 and handheld greasy dirt cleaning machine 50 does not have the electricity, still can be for the power supply of handheld greasy dirt cleaning machine 50, make handheld greasy dirt cleaning machine 50 still normal operating, improved the functional diversity of the charging seat 10 that is used for handheld greasy dirt belt cleaning device.
As shown in fig. 3 and 4, in some alternative embodiments, the handheld oil contamination cleaning machine 50 includes a cleaning machine body 510 and a cleaning assembly 520, the cleaning assembly 520 is disposed on one side of the cleaning machine body 510, a third side wall of the cleaning machine body 510 is provided with an electric plug hole 511 adapted to the electric plug 120, and the third side wall extends along the cleaning machine body 510 toward the cleaning assembly 520. The charging dock body 110 further includes a first body 111, the power plug 120 is disposed on the first body 111, the first body 111 is adapted to the third sidewall, and a distance from the power plug 120 to an edge of the first body 111 is less than or equal to a distance from the power plug hole 511 to an edge of the third sidewall along an extending direction of the third sidewall.
With this alternative embodiment, the handheld greasy dirt cleaning machine 50 includes a cleaning machine body 510 and a cleaning assembly 520, the cleaning assembly 520 is disposed on one side of the cleaning machine body 510, and the cleaning assembly 520 can grind and clean greasy dirt and dirt. The third sidewall of the main body 510 is provided with a plug hole 511 adapted to the plug 120, and the third sidewall extends along the main body 510 toward the cleaning assembly 520. That is, the third sidewall where the plug hole 511 is located intersects with the fourth sidewall where the cleaning member 520 is located.
The power plug 120 is disposed on the first body 111, and the first body 111 is adapted to the third sidewall. That is, when the power plug 120 is electrically connected to the power jack 511, the sidewall of the first body 111 contacts the sidewall of the third body. Along the extending direction of the third sidewall, the distance from the electrical plug 120 to the edge of the first body 111 is less than or equal to the distance from the electrical jack 511 to the edge of the third sidewall. Wherein the third sidewall extends in a direction toward the washing unit 520, i.e., the washing machine body 510. Thus, when the charging stand 10 for the handheld oil stain cleaning device charges the handheld oil stain cleaning machine 50, the first body 111 does not contact the cleaning assembly 520, and dirt on the cleaning assembly 520 is prevented from dirtying the charging stand 10.
When a charging seat 10 for a handheld oil stain cleaning device charges to a handheld oil stain cleaning machine 50, the charging seat 10 can be placed on the lower side selectively, the handheld oil stain cleaning machine 50 is located above the charging seat 10, so that the cleaning assembly 520 faces one side, the desktop contacting with the desktop to be dirty is avoided, and meanwhile, when the cleaning assembly 520 is in a wet state, the airing of the cleaning assembly 520 is facilitated.
In some optional embodiments, the charging stand body 110 further includes a second body 112, the second body 112 is connected to the first body 111, and the second body 112 is adapted to a side of the cleaning machine body 510 away from the cleaning assembly 520.
With this alternative embodiment, the second body 112 is connected to the first body 111, and the second body 112 is adapted to a side of the cleaning machine body 510 facing away from the cleaning assembly 520. That is, a bevel is provided between the first body 111 and the second body 112. Therefore, when the charging seat 10 for the handheld oil stain cleaning device is charged to the handheld oil stain cleaning machine 50, the handheld oil stain cleaning machine 50 is fixed from two directions, the contact area between the charging seat 10 and the handheld oil stain cleaning machine 50 is increased, and the connection stability between the charging seat 10 and the handheld oil stain cleaning machine 50 is improved.
The charging seat body 110 is internally provided with a storage battery, when the handheld oil stain cleaning machine 50 works and the storage battery supplies power to the handheld oil stain cleaning machine 50, the charging seat 10 has a larger weight due to the existence of the storage battery, and the charging seat body 110 comprises a first body 111 and a second body 112 which are connected, so that a part of force can be shared when the charging seat 10 supplies power to the handheld oil stain cleaning machine 50, and the stress between the power plug 120 and the power plug 511 is reduced.
For example, when the cleaning assembly 520 cleans oil stains downward, the first body 111 is disposed on one side of the cleaning machine body 510, and the second body 112 is disposed above the cleaning machine body 510, so that the cleaning machine body 510 supports the second body 112, and the stress between the power plug 120 and the power plug 511 is reduced, thereby prolonging the service life of the charging stand 10.
When cleaning subassembly 520 towards one side washing greasy dirt, handheld greasy dirt cleaning machine 50 inclines to be placed, and first body 111 is located the top of cleaning machine body 510, and second body 112 is located one side of cleaning machine body 510, and cleaning machine body 510 plays the supporting role to first body 111 to the messenger connects the electricity plug 120 and inserts the connection between the electric hole 511 more stable, has improved charging seat 10's use reliability.
